**Runbook: Webhook delivery retries — Ferrowane Gateway.** Deliveries retry on 5xx and timeouts only, with exponential backoff capped at six attempts over roughly two hours. A 410 from the receiver permanently disables the endpoint; do not re-enable without customer confirmation. Duplicate suppression relies on the idempotency header, so never strip it in middleware. The retry worker logs its build token below.

pipeline stamp: htk4_66df

## Artifact Signing — SDK Parity Notes (Weekly Sync)

Kestrel SDK for Android reached parity with the Swift client this sprint: offline queueing, batched telemetry, and retry semantics now match. Both SDKs ship as signed artifacts from the same pipeline. Remaining gap: background sync throttling, targeted next sprint. Verify both release bundles before tagging. Both artifacts validate against the shared signing key below.

signing key of kawig-fafog = bky19_6Fypv1qws7J8qJtaYjX

## TideWidget Refresh Stall — Runbook

If the Harborlyn tide-table widget on the Saltmere dashboard shows stale predictions, first confirm the upstream feed from the Gullpoint forecast service is current; stale data older than six hours triggers the amber banner automatically. Restart the widget's cache warmer only after verifying the feed timestamp, as a premature restart can wipe the last-known-good table and leave coastal users with a blank panel. If the stall persists after one warm cycle, escalate with the build token printed below.

session token of yageg-kagap = htk9_89026285c

Finance Review — Inventory Write-Down, Fenwick Components

Summary for department heads: Q2 count at the Aldermoor warehouse identified 410k of obsolete stock, mainly legacy Sparrow-series housings. Write-down booked this quarter; gross margin impact 1.8 points. Causes: forecast error on the Sparrow refresh and delayed channel returns. Remedies: tighter SKU review cadence, quarterly obsolescence provision, disposal via scrap broker. No restatement required. Auditors informed. The plan this write-down clears the way for is summarised below.

management briefing: Headcount on the Belix team goes from 60 to 93 by the end of November. Gross margin on Belix came in at 23 percent against a plan of 47 percent.